Executive Summary

4103-5 C Street is a 4-unit property located in the Mount Hope neighborhood in San Diego that has plans for two additional two bedroom units. The property consists
of multiple structures built around 1951 totaling 3,118 sq ft on a 5,871 sq ft lot. There is a front, two story structure with a second level 3 Bedroom / 1 Bathroom unit
above a 2 Bedroom / 1 Bathroom ADU unit and a 1 Bedroom / 1 Bathroom unit. There is a 3 Bedroom / 1 Bathroom house with frontage on 41st Street and a pad in
the rear for the construction of the additional two 2 Bedroom ADUs. There will be 5+ parking spaces including tandem after ADU construction. Key Features include
brick/stucco construction, composition roof, utility hookups, city views from parts of the property, and a corner lot with alley access. Mount Hope is a diverse, hilly urban neighborhood in southeastern San Diego, California. It sits nestled between Interstates 15 and 805, offering a mix of residential, commercial, industrial, and open spaces in a compact, established community. The neighborhood takes its name from the historic Mount Hope Cemetery, established in 1869–1871. It serves as one of San Diego’s oldest public cemeteries and a resting place for many of the city’s founders and pioneers, including Alonzo E. Horton (the “father of San Diego”). The rolling hills and views that inspired the cemetery’s name also define the surrounding area’s topography.
Mount Hope feels like a resilient, working-class community with deep roots. It features tree-lined streets, a blend of older single-family homes, and a stable residential core alongside commercial corridors. It has a relatively young median age (around the mid-30s) and a family-oriented feel in many pockets. Residents often describe it as peaceful, tight-knit, and “up-and-coming,” with a strong sense of community pride despite historical challenges like infrastructure needs and being bordered by freeways. Market Street serves as a main thoroughfare lined with churches, small businesses, and local spots.
